The MK Rose, Milton Keynes
MK Rose was created to fulfil the need for a central gathering place in Milton Keynes for celebration, contemplation and commemoration.
Designed by internationally renowned artist Gordon Young, MK Rose is a vast and impressive Civic space located in Campbell Park. The circular design is inspired by the original city centre design principles and the mathematical properties of a flower.
MK Rose includes a calendar of days represented by over 100 granite pillars which are inscribed with dates and events that are important to Milton Keynes Citizens. MK Rose was first unveiled to the public on November 9th 2013.
